Key Responsibilities

  • Exceptional Care: Provide a safe, nurturing, and stimulating environment that caters to the physical, emotional, and educational needs of the children.
  • Curriculum Planning: Plan and deliver engaging, age-appropriate activities that support children's development across all areas of the EYFS framework.
  • Key Person Duties: Act as a Key Person for a designated group of children, building secure attachments, tracking their milestones, and maintaining their learning journals.
  • Parent Partnership: Build strong, communicative relationships with parents and carers, providing daily feedback on their child's progress and well-being.
  • Safeguarding: Ensure all setting policies, Health & Safety guidelines, and Safeguarding protocols are strictly followed at all times.

Requirements

  • Qualification: A recognized Level 2 or Level 3 qualification in Early Years/Childcare (e.g., CACHE, NVQ, BTEC).
  • Experience: Previous experience working within a nursery, preschool, or early years setting.
  • Knowledge: A solid working understanding of the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) and child protection procedures.
  • Attitude: A proactive, energetic, and caring personality with a true passion for early years education.
